Steps for Weight Loss Calculator Free Formula and Mathematical Explanation
The core of the Steps for Weight Loss Calculator Free lies in accurately estimating energy balance. This involves calculating your body's energy expenditure (calories burned) and determining the deficit needed to achieve weight loss. The process generally follows these steps:
Step 1: Calculate Basal Metabolic Rate (BMR)
BMR is the minimum number of calories your body needs to perform basic life-sustaining functions at rest. Two common formulas are used:
Revised Harris-Benedict Equation (1984):
For Men: BMR = 88.362 + (13.397 × weight in kg) + (4.799 × height in cm) – (5.677 × age in years)
For Women: BMR = 447.593 + (9.247 × weight in kg) + (3.098 × height in cm) – (4.330 × age in years)
Mifflin-St Jeor Equation (considered more accurate):
For Men: BMR = (10 × weight in kg) + (6.25 × height in cm) – (5 × age in years) + 5
For Women: BMR = (10 × weight in kg) + (6.25 × height in cm) – (5 × age in years) – 161
Note: Weight needs to be converted from lbs to kg (weight_kg = weight_lbs / 2.20462).
Step 2: Calculate Total Daily Energy Expenditure (TDEE)
TDEE estimates the total calories you burn in a day, including physical activity. It's calculated as:
The Activity Factor (often called Physical Activity Level or PAL) represents the multiplier for different activity levels:
Activity Level Description
Activity Factor (Multiplier)
Sedentary (little or no exercise)
1.2
Lightly active (light exercise/sports 1-3 days/week)
1.375
Moderately active (moderate exercise/sports 3-5 days/week)
1.55
Very active (hard exercise/sports 6-7 days a week)
1.725
Extra active (very hard exercise/sports & physical job)
1.9
Activity Factor Multipliers
Step 3: Calculate Required Daily Calorie Deficit
To lose weight, you need to consume fewer calories than you burn. A commonly accepted guideline is that a deficit of 3,500 calories is equivalent to losing one pound of body fat.
This calculation determines how long it might take to lose the required amount of weight.
Total Weight Loss Needed = Current Weight – Target Weight
Estimated Weeks to Reach Target = Total Weight Loss Needed / Desired Weekly Weight Loss

Key Factors That Affect Steps for Weight Loss Calculator Free Results
While the Steps for Weight Loss Calculator Free provides a valuable estimate, numerous real-world factors can influence the actual outcome. Understanding these nuances is key to managing expectations:
Metabolic Adaptation: As you lose weight, your BMR and TDEE tend to decrease. The calculator uses initial values, but your body may adapt, slowing down weight loss over time. This means you might need to adjust your calorie intake or activity further.
Body Composition Changes: Weight loss isn't always pure fat loss. Muscle mass can also decrease, especially with very aggressive deficits or insufficient protein intake. Muscle burns more calories than fat, so preserving it is vital for long-term metabolism.
Hormonal Fluctuations: Hormones like cortisol (stress), ghrelin (hunger), and leptin (satiety) can significantly impact appetite, fat storage, and metabolism. Stress, poor sleep, and certain medical conditions can disrupt these hormones, affecting weight loss.
Nutrient Timing and Food Quality: The calculator focuses on total calories. However, the type of food consumed matters. High-fiber foods, adequate protein, and complex carbohydrates promote satiety and support metabolism better than highly processed foods, even if calorie counts are similar.
Hydration Levels: Water is essential for metabolic processes and can influence feelings of fullness. Dehydration can slightly slow metabolism and be mistaken for hunger.
Medications and Health Conditions: Certain medications (e.g., steroids, some antidepressants) and underlying health conditions (like hypothyroidism) can affect metabolism and make weight loss more challenging. The optional BMR adjustment can partially account for this, but professional guidance is recommended.
Consistency and Adherence: The calculator assumes perfect adherence. Real life involves social events, travel, and occasional lapses. Minor deviations are normal, but consistent effort is paramount. The calculator helps set a target, but maintaining it is the user's challenge.
Sleep Quality and Quantity: Insufficient or poor-quality sleep disrupts hormones regulating appetite (ghrelin and leptin) and can increase cortisol levels, potentially hindering weight loss and increasing cravings for unhealthy foods.
Frequently Asked Questions (FAQ)
Q1: Is the 3500 calorie rule always accurate?
A: The 3500 calorie rule is a widely used estimate but is not precise for everyone. It assumes that one pound of fat is equivalent to 3500 calories. Individual metabolic responses can vary, and factors like body composition can influence this ratio. However, it remains a useful benchmark for planning.
Q2: Can I lose more than 2 lbs per week?
A: While technically possible, losing more than 2 lbs per week is generally not recommended for sustainable, healthy weight loss, especially for individuals who are not significantly overweight. Rapid weight loss can lead to muscle loss, nutrient deficiencies, gallstones, and metabolic slowdown. Always consult a healthcare professional before attempting rapid weight loss.
Q3: What if my target weight is significantly different from my current weight?
A: The calculator will still provide an estimate. However, for very large amounts of weight loss, the journey will likely take longer than initially calculated due to metabolic adaptations and potential plateaus. Breaking down large goals into smaller, manageable milestones is often more effective.
Q4: How does the BMR calculation method affect the results?
A: Different BMR formulas (like Mifflin-St Jeor and Harris-Benedict) yield slightly different results. Mifflin-St Jeor is often considered more accurate for the general population. The choice can lead to minor variations in the estimated TDEE and subsequent calorie targets.

Q6: What if I don't exercise? How do I calculate my TDEE?
A: If you don't exercise, select "Sedentary" (activity factor 1.2) as your activity level. Your TDEE will be primarily based on your BMR plus minimal non-exercise activity thermogenesis (NEAT). You'll need to rely on dietary changes to create a calorie deficit. Alternatively, incorporating even light activity can significantly impact your TDEE.
Q7: Does muscle gain affect the weight loss timeline?
A: Yes. Muscle is denser than fat and burns more calories. If you're engaging in strength training, you might gain muscle while losing fat. This can make the scale number decrease slower than expected, even though you're improving your body composition (losing fat and gaining muscle). Focus on how your clothes fit and how you feel, not just the number on the scale.
